Islamabad: The Federal Board of Revenue (FBR) has banned sugar mills across the country from taking out sugar sacks without tax stamps from the warehouses of the mills against sugar mills selling sugar sacks without tax stamps. Crackdown has been started across the country.
According to the details, Federal Board of Revenue (FBR) has implemented track and trace stamp for tobacco as well as sugar sector, under which sugar mills across the country are banned from selling sugar without tax stamp and No sugar mill can remove the sacks of sugar produced from the sugar mills without tax stamp.
The Federal Board of Revenue has launched a nationwide crackdown against non-compliant sugar mills and has started monitoring sugar mills to ensure installation of tax stamps on sacks of sugar produced by sugar mills. Enforcement teams have also been formed and have started monitoring across the country.
